Formed in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been dedicated to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company specializes by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times spanning 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ard observed the essential need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s designing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is vital in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old valuable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Aside from rout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Why Medical Device Sterilization Matters
Preventing infections remains a key element of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Appropriate sterilization of medical devices greatly re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ers alike. Inadequate sterilization can lead to out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ices
The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, leveraging a variety of methods suited to multiple types of devices and materials. Some of the most frequently utilized techniques include:
Steam Autoclaving
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is prompt, inexpensive,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Advanced Trends in Medical Device Sterilization
As medical practices progresses, several key trends are affecting device sterilization standards:
Eco-Friendly Sterilization Solutions
As ecological guidelines increase, companies are steadily exploring environmentally friendly sterilization options. Measures include limiting reliance on toxic ch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ring environmentally safe packaging solutions, and optimizing electricity use in sterilization activities.
High-tech Materials and Device Complexity
The growth of state-of-the-art med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ization approaches capable of handling elaborate mater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ods including low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.
Digital Documentation and Compliance
With advances in digital technology, verification of sterilization procedures is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er in-depth docum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time signals, significantly cutting down human error and advancing patient safety.
